How about the attached patch? It's the simplest and shortest sentence I 
can think of that would work for us. CC0 would also work for us 
technically, though it's not as simple to word.

The sentence that Clive D.W. Feather proposed is problematic, as it 
might easily be construed to forbid the processing that our Makefile 
needs to do with the file. We need something that clearly says it's OK 
for us to take the leap-second data in the file and do whatever we want 
with it.
